Output bf08ce10c7494c1da8e35953b764de0b8364806d2e2ee8209d58defa3e598ffb:8

value
42103551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3aa8a2a4770a619ab362b243540c7af1b187ee58 OP_EQUAL
address
MDFKSYW4tag1PifHsuir3wwa89duRKukBf
transaction
bf08ce10c7494c1da8e35953b764de0b8364806d2e2ee8209d58defa3e598ffb
spent
true